Yankees' Miguel Andujar makes 2 errors Sunday, DH's Monday; Here's why:

CHICAGO -- The reason Neil Walker played third base for the Yankees on Monday night wasn't a next-day punishment for rookie starter Miguel Andujar, who was the designated hitter for a series-opening 7-0 win over the Chicago White Sox.

That's what manager Aaron Boone claims.

This decision by Boone to keep Andujar off third for a night wasn't even meant to send a subtle message to the 23-year-old Dominican, whose recent defensive struggles bottomed out Sunday night when they directly cost the Yankees a win Sunday night in Boston.

According to Boone, this decision to start Walker at third wasn't done to give Andujar a night to clear his head while the Yankees were in the field, either.
